Who Was James Best? A Quick Look
James Best was a well-known American actor, director, producer, and even an acting coach. He made his mark in Hollywood over many decades, appearing in a truly impressive number of films and television shows. Most people remember him as Sheriff Rosco P. Coltrane from the popular television series "The Dukes of Hazzard." That role, you know, really cemented his place in television history for a whole generation of viewers.
His career, though, was much wider than just one character. He started out in the early 1950s and kept working right up until his later years. He had a way of playing characters that felt very real, whether they were good guys, bad guys, or just a little bit quirky. He was, in a way, a master of character work.
Personal Details & Bio Data
Detail | Information |
---|---|
Full Name | James Jesse Best |
Born | July 26, 1926 |
Birthplace | Powderly, Kentucky, USA |
Died | April 6, 2015 (aged 88) |
Occupation | Actor, Director, Producer, Acting Coach |
Years Active | 1950 – 2014 |
Spouse(s) | Kathryn Best (m. 1986–2015), Jobee Ayers (m. 1959–1977), Nancy Best (m. 1950–1958) |
Children | 3 |
Notable Role | Sheriff Rosco P. Coltrane in "The Dukes of Hazzard" |

The Dukes of Hazzard: A Defining Role
For many, James Best is most fondly remembered as Sheriff Rosco P. Coltrane in "The Dukes of Hazzard." This show, which ran from 1979 to 1985, became a massive hit. His portrayal of the bumbling but determined sheriff, with his trusty dog Flash, was a big reason for the show's popularity. He brought a unique blend of comedy and a touch of meanness to the character, making him truly unforgettable.
Being a main cast member on a successful network television show like "The Dukes of Hazzard" certainly would have meant a significant increase in his earnings. Actors on popular series typically receive a salary per episode, and if the show goes into syndication, they can also earn residuals. These payments, you know, can add up over time, providing a long-term source of money.

Beyond Hazzard: Directing and Teaching
James Best didn't just act; he also spent a good deal of his career behind the camera and in the classroom. He directed several episodes of "The Dukes of Hazzard" and other television shows. Directing work, you know, often comes with its own pay scale, which can be quite good. This added another stream of potential income to his professional life.
He was also a respected acting coach. He taught at various universities and established his own acting schools in Florida and North Carolina. Passing on his knowledge to new generations of performers was something he really enjoyed, and it also provided another way to earn a living. A celebrity's net worth is basically a calculation of everything they own (their assets) minus everything they owe (their liabilities). This can include things like real estate, investments, cars, and even royalties from past work. It's, you know, a snapshot of their financial situation at a particular moment.
How Earnings Are Calculated
For actors, earnings come from a few main places. First, there's the upfront salary for a role. This can vary a lot depending on how famous the actor is, the size of the role, and the project's budget. A lead role on a hit show, for example, will pay much more than a small guest spot.
Then there are residuals and royalties. These are payments actors receive when their work is rerun, streamed, or sold in different formats. For a show like "The Dukes of Hazzard" that has been in syndication for decades, these payments can be a pretty steady source of income over a long period.
